Job Description:
Centers Health Care is seeking a motivated and enthusiastic
Hospital Liaison to drive our outreach efforts and promote the
exceptional services of Centers Health Care in Manhattan and
Queens. As a member of our marketing team, you will play a key role
in building relationships with hospitals, physicians, discharge
planners, and community organizations to promote our facilities.
This is a great opportunity for someone who enjoys networking, has
a passion for healthcare, and thrives in a fast-paced
environment.Key Responsibilities:
- Promote Centers Health Care's services and facilities to
hospitals, physicians, and community organizations.
- Cultivate and maintain relationships with referral sources to
drive admissions and grow brand awareness.
- Conduct outreach through phone calls, emails, and in-person
meetings to local healthcare providers and organizations.
- Develop and implement marketing strategies to increase
awareness of our services within the local community.
- Plan and attend networking events, health fairs, and local
community outreach activities.
- Educate referral sources on the full range of services offered
by Centers Health Care.
- Provide regular reporting on marketing activities and progress
toward goals.
- Collaborate with the corporate marketing team to develop
promotional materials and campaigns.
- Respond to inquiries from prospective clients, families, and
referral sources in a timely and professional manner.
- Assist in creating and distributing content for social media,
newsletters, and other marketing channels.Qualifications:
- 2+ years of experience in marketing or sales, preferably in the
healthcare industry.
- Strong knowledge of the Manhattan and Queens healthcare
landscape and community.
- Excellent communication, networking, and interpersonal
skills.
- Self-motivated, goal-oriented, and results-driven.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ple
priorities.
- Strong organizational and time-management skills.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el,
PowerPoint).
- Knowledge of social media platforms and digital marketing is a
plus.
- Valid driver's license and reliable transportation.
